Condo Focus: OLA (Executive Condominium)

Located in Sengkang, OLA is a 548-unit Executive Condominium (EC) located at Anchorvale Crescent in Sengkang. Helmed by Anchorvale Pte Ltd (a joint developed by Evia Real Estate and Gamuda Land), the District 19, 99-year leasehold project spans nine 16-storey towers and is expected to be completed by 2024. Condo Focus: Royalgreen

Located in the heart of Bukit Timah’s predominantly landed residential enclave in prime District 10, Royalgreen is a low-rise 285-unit condominium slated for completion by 2025. Developed by Allgreen Properties, the development is spread across five blocks on a 22,654 square metre land parcel and carries a freehold tenure characteristic of condominiums in the area....
